II.1.4)Short description:

This call for tenders concerns primarily the data collection and computation of indicators in the field of gender equality in research and innovation. In agreement with the commission services the contractor will establish a list of indicators based on the she figures 2015, including all the indicators of the ERA Progress Report 2016 and taking into account the recent policy developments in the field of gender equality in research and innovation policy.
